Sandra Dudley & Friends: Freedom Dance

Jazz Vocalist and Belmont Commercial Voice Faculty member, Sandra Dudley, will present a jazz concert with some of her dearest friends that have performed with her for many years.  This concert will be her last faculty concert as she will retire in May, 2026 after 31 years.  The concert will consist of jazz repertoire from the American Song Book as well as originals, and exciting jazz arrangements from other styles of music.  It promises to be a very special evening filled with great music and stories.

Woods Piano Concert – Marina Lamazov

Praised by critics as “a diva of the piano” (The Salt Lake City Tribune), “a mesmerizing risk-taker” (The Plain Dealer, Cleveland), and “simply spectacular” (Chicago International Music Foundation) Ukrainian-American pianist Marina Lomazov has established herself as one of the most passionate and charismatic performers on the concert scene today. Following prizes in the Cleveland International Piano Competition, William Kapell International Piano Competition, Gina Bachauer International Piano Competition, and Hilton Head International Piano Competition, Ms. Lomazov has given performances throughout North America, South America, China, England, France, Germany, Italy, Spain, Austria, Bulgaria, Ukraine, Russia, Japan and in nearly all of the fifty states in the U.S.

Symphony Orchestra

Join the Symphony Orchestra in its season opener with two great symphonies-Schubert’s Symphony No. 8 in B minor “Unfinished” and American composer Howard Hanson’s Symphony No. 2 in Db major, “Romantic”. Come and experience these two incredible symphonic works back to back!

Piano Concert Series - Rosângela Sebba

Dr. Rosângela Yazbec Sebba is a Professor of Piano at Mississippi State University (MSU), where she coordinates the piano area and the Community Music School. She initiated the All-Steinway School, a 12-year initiative completed in 2024, and teaches applied lessons, piano literature, and theory. Her college and pre-college students have received numerous awards and honors for their performances and presentations in regional, national, and international competitions and conferences.

Jazz Piano Concert Series - Isaiah J. Thompson

Isaiah J. Thompson is a jazz musician and performer, that aims to emit love, spirit and respect and convey his personal experiences and passion for the music through his artistry. Thompson worked on the Golden Globe nominated soundtrack for the film Motherless Brooklyn, was named a Steinway Artist and has been awarded other accolades including, the 2018 Lincoln Center Emerging Artist Award and second place in the 2018 Thelonious Monk Competition. In 2023 he was named the winner of the American Pianists Awards and the Cole Porter Fellowship in Jazz.

9 to 5

9 to 5 The Musical is based on the 1980 film of the same name with music and lyrics by Dolly Parton and a book by Patricia Resnick. Three unlikely friends take control of their workplace and find they can accomplish anything, even in a man's world! As Belmont celebrates a collaboration with Dolly Parton in a campus wide initiative, Dolly U, the musical theatre department is honored to explore Dolly's first Broadway musical with well-known songs like "Backwoods Barbie", "Get Out and Stay Out" and the titular song, "9 to 5".
